This manual covers the International Harvester Series Hydro 100, Hydro 186, 1466, 1468, 1486, 1566, 1568, and 1586 tractors, primarily produced in the 1970s and early 1980s. These tractors, powered by robust International Harvester diesel engines such as the DT-466 and DT-436, are known for their durability and productivity in agricultural applications. They feature hydrostatic transmissions offering variable speed and direction control, alongside comprehensive hydraulic systems for implements and steering. International Harvester's legacy is built on reliable machinery, and these models exemplify that tradition, designed to be powerful and dependable workhorses.

Engine Family:
IH DT-466 and other International Harvester diesel engines used in these models. Specific engine variants depend on the exact model (e.g., DT-466A, DT-436).
Horsepower Range:
Typically ranging from approximately 70 HP to over 120 HP, depending on the specific model and engine variant.
Torque Specifications:
Refer to specific model sections within the manual for precise torque figures for engine components.
Injection System:
Typical for the era: Rotary or Inline Injection Pumps (e.g., Bosch, CAV, or Stanadyne) and direct injection.
Engine Oil Type:
Typically API CD or CE rated diesel engine oil, with viscosity grade depending on ambient temperature (e.g., 15W-40).
Coolant Type:
Ethylene glycol-based antifreeze with corrosion inhibitors, typically a 50/50 mix with water.
Displacement:
Commonly 436 cubic inches (7.15L) for the DT-436 and 466 cubic inches (7.63L) for the DT-466, though variations exist.
Engine Configuration:
Inline 6-cylinder, turbocharged diesel engines.
Transmission Type:
Hydrostatic Transmission (HST)
Hst Operation:
Infinitely variable speed and direction control via a hydrostatic drive system.
Transmission Fluid Type:
Specialized hydraulic fluid for hydrostatic transmissions (e.g., IH Hy-Trans, or equivalent specified by manual).
Operating Weight:
Varies significantly by model, generally in the range of 7,000 to 12,000 lbs (3,175 to 5,443 kg) without ballast.

Engine Oil Change Interval:
Typically every 250-500 operating hours, depending on operating conditions and oil type. Refer to manual for specifics.
Fuel Filter Replacement Interval:
Recommended at every oil change or more frequently if fuel quality is poor.
Hydraulic Fluid Change Interval:
Typically every 500-1000 operating hours, with filter changes at more frequent intervals.
Hydraulic Fluid Specification:
Crucial to use the correct IH Hy-Trans or equivalent fluid for the hydrostatic transmission and hydraulic system to prevent damage.
Brake Fluid Type:
Typically hydraulic fluid for the brake system, often shared with the main hydraulic system fluid.
Common Wear Items:
• Hydrostatic transmission charge pump wear
• Hydraulic system leaks (hoses, seals)
• Fuel injection pump seals
• Engine oil leaks (crankshaft seals, valve cover gaskets)
• Brake component wear
• Wear on clutch packs (if applicable to certain transmissions/PTOs)
Electrical Issues:
Corrosion on electrical connectors, aging wiring harnesses, and generator/alternator issues are common in older equipment.
